I noticed the blade shape on the Chaparral Rex121 is different. It has the same blade profile as the Slip-it Chaparral. The Damasteel Chaparral still has the traditional Chaparral blade shape though. I haven't used the new blade shape in the slip-it yet but based on aesthetics alone, I prefer the original blade shape.

Edit - Thought I just had an epiphany moment... :exploding-head but I immediately proved myself wrong.

I thought maybe they're using a different blade profile on the Chaparral variants that have taken a step beyond the original intention of the Chaparral series, showcasing handle materials. For example the Slip-it uses a different lock and Rex 121 is a different steel, so they get the subtly differentiating blade shape. But then right next to it is the Damasteel Chaparral with the traditional blade shape, so I don't know if I was on to anything or not. :thinking
